Raggetsland
Townland in the civil parish of St. Patrick's, barony of Shillelogher, Co. Kilkenny; in Irish Fearann an Ragadaigh

Land parcels
Registered freehold land, Tailte Éireann
37 registered freehold parcels lie mostly in Raggetsland, from 11 m² to 76,364 m² (7.64 ha, 18.87 acres). The dashed line is the townland's boundary; 27 neighbouring parcels touch it.

Zoning
Development plans, national zoning
No zone of a development plan covers Raggetsland in the national zoning. Outside zoned towns and villages, the county development plan's rural policies apply to each application.

The townland
- Name
- Raggetsland · Fearann an Ragadaigh
- Area
- 394,370 m² (39.44 ha, 97.45 acres)
- Civil parish
- St. Patrick's, and its townlands
- Barony
- Shillelogher
- Electoral division
- Kilkenny Rural, the unit of the census
- Census 2022
- Kilkenny Rural electoral division: 18,603 people in 6,480 households; 64% of households own their home; 38% of homes were built since 2001; 4% of dwellings stood vacant on census night, and 0% were holiday homes.
- Neighbouring townlands
- Cox's Fields, Danville, Furzehouse, Joinersfolly, Kilferagh, Outrath, Warrington

A townland is the smallest land division of Ireland, and the unit of a rural address; old registers such as the 1901 and 1911 censuses file it under its civil parish and barony.
